Transaction ab61b0cc79093528061d8f60fcfc33fba30a8198ed1b88aef0de7712c44970d3

1 Input
2 Outputs
  • ab61b0cc79093528061d8f60fcfc33fba30a8198ed1b88aef0de7712c44970d3:0
  • value  1976888403
    address  1Ey4A6AhsXDWq2ddZGTUaDfVTrAdGtUaSh
  • ab61b0cc79093528061d8f60fcfc33fba30a8198ed1b88aef0de7712c44970d3:1
  • value  8320000
    address  13zpKJ7weUYzoMjAfVKr2apbSWTMLziQ3A